When is the right time to step back from your business?
In this episode of The Lazy Entrepreneur Podcast, we talk about delegation, leadership maturity, and sustainable business growth. If you’re an overwhelmed entrepreneur wondering when to let go — and when you’re still the best person for the job — this conversation is for you.
There’s a big difference between delegating strategically and stepping away out of exhaustion. And if you leave too soon, you may weaken the very thing you worked so hard to build.
In This Episode, We Cover:
• The danger of stepping away too early
• Founder fatigue vs. founder responsibility
• Why systems must come before delegation
• How to know when you’re no longer the most efficient person
• The hidden identity shift every entrepreneur faces
• What sustainable business growth really looks like
• Why “4-hour CEO” culture can be misleading
This episode is about building strong foundations so your business can eventually run without you — not collapsing when you try to step back.
Freedom comes after structure.
You don’t delegate because you’re tired.
You delegate because your systems are ready.
Build your business strong before you step away.
